Defining the Standards of Clinical Evidence

Evidence-based medicine is more than a concept; it’s a way to make decisions in healthcare. It combines the best research with clinical expertise and patient values. This ensures our diagnostic methods are based on proven outcomes, not guesses.

We rank medical evidence to decide on recommendations. The best evidence comes from large clinical trials and systematic reviews. These are the bases for the care plans we create for our patients.

Evidence Level Source Type Reliability
Level I Systematic Reviews Highest
Level II Randomized Trials High
Level III Cohort Studies Moderate
Level IV Expert Opinion Baseline

Using Pharmacogenomics to Guide Future Treatment

Pharmacogenomics is a big step in medical therapy. It looks at how your genes affect how you react to medicines. This knowledge helps doctors choose the right treatments for you, making them safer and more effective.

Approach Traditional Care Genetic-Informed Care
Medication Selection Standardized dosage Personalized based on DNA
Risk Assessment General population data Individualized genetic testing
Preventive Focus Reactive screening Proactive risk mitigation

Advanced Cardiac Imaging and Calcium Scoring

Today’s technology has changed how we check our hearts. With advanced imaging and calcium scoring, doctors can see your heart’s health clearly. This method finds plaque in your arteries that regular tests can’t see.

Doctors can then understand your risk level better. This is important for people who want to stay healthy and active for a long time. Finding these issues early lets us take steps to stop or even reverse heart damage.
